Gemstones are Mother Nature's mineral resources and are found all over the world. For me, it was important in the selection of gemstones that the stones come from conflict-free countries. Unfortunately, in regions where civil wars are raging, so-called "blood diamonds" are mined illegally in order to exchange them for weapons. Some precious stones like rubies or emeralds are so valuable and rare and can be traded up to thousands of Euros. A real struggle for the beautiful mineral resources. Also bad working conditions and the mining of gemstones demand health risks. Hunger wages and child labor are not uncommon and are the dark side of the pretty gems.

Nevertheless, we should not renounce the natural powers of stones. On the contrary, the mining of gemstones is becoming more and more supported. For example, in some countries large machines are banned as to provide people in poor countries with jobs and the opportunity to earn money.
